These used to be $17.99 regular price @ Jysk (sale $15.99), then were $19.99 (sale $17.99) ... last time I was there, it was buy two, get them for $35.

If you have a nearby Jysk, you might be able to get them for this price as well. I am pretty certain the Jysk ones are the same as these, and they're REASONABLY tough, but if you try to just pull articles of clothes off them, you have to use a lot of force since they're grippy, and they break.

For any substantial jackets, we just use wood ones; Ikea and RCSS have them for a little under $1/hanger.
